In recent years, the rapid advancement of artificial intelligence (AI) has begun to reshape various industries, and networking is no exception. AI-driven networking refers to the integration of AI technologies into network management and operations, enabling organizations to optimize performance, enhance security, and improve user experience. This report delves into the key aspects of AI-driven networking, including its benefits, challenges, applications, and future prospects.

The COVID-19 pandemic accelerated the adoption of remote work, leading to a surge in virtual collaboration tools.

Virtual collaboration tools offer features such as video conferencing, screen sharing, and real-time document editing, enabling teams to work together effectively regardless of their physical location. However, the shift to remote work also presents challenges, including the need for effective communication strategies and the potential for burnout due to the blurring of work-life boundaries.
